And recite to them the story of Ibrahim. 69 when he asked his father and his people, "What is that which you worship?" 70 They said, "We worship idols and will continue to cling to them." 71 He said: Do they hear you when ye cry? 72 “Or do they benefit you or harm you?” 73 They said, "No, but our fathers worshipped them." 74 He said, 'And have you considered what you have been serving, 75 You and your fathers? 76 They are an enemy to me, except the Lord of all Being 77 "Who has created me, and it is He Who guides me; 78 He Who feedeth me and giveth me to drink. 79 "And when I am ill, it is He Who cures me; 80 And He Who shall cause me to die, and then shall quicken me. 81 and who, [hope, will forgive me my faults on Judgment Day! 82 (And then Abraham prayed): "My Lord, endow me with knowledge and wisdom and join me with the righteous, 83 And grant me a reputation of honor among later generations. 84 “And make me among the inheritors of the Gardens of serenity.” 85 And forgive my father. Lo! he is of those who err. 86 And humiliate me not on the Day whereon people shall be raised. 87 the Day on which neither wealth will be of any use, nor children, 88 [and when] only he [will be happy] who comes before God with a heart free of evil!" 89 For, [on that Day,] paradise will be brought within sight of the God-conscious, 90 And hell will be revealed for the astray. 91 they will be asked, "Where are those whom you worshipped 92 “Instead of Allah? Will they help you or retaliate?” 93 The idol worshippers, the idols, the rebellious ones, 94 and so too the hosts of Iblis, all of them. 95 And there and then, blaming one another, they [who had grievously sinned in life] will exclaim: 96 By Allah! we were certainly in manifest error, 97 when we made you equal with the Lord of the Universe. 98 And none led us astray except the culprits. 99 Now we have no intercessors 100 Nor any loving friend. 101 (Alas!) If we only had a chance to return (to the world), we shall truly be among the believers! 102 Indeed in this is a sign; and most of them were not believers. 103 Surely thy Lord, He is the All-mighty, the All-compassionate. 104
